shine
Произношение: [ʃaɪn]
Слово
Контекст: «light»
(verb) to give off light or to reflect light in a bright way. When something shines, it looks bright and makes everything around it brighter.
Пример
The sun shines brightly in the sky on a clear day.
Пример
The lamps didn't shine because the bulbs were burned out.
Пример
Why does the moon shine at night?
Контекст: «performance»
(verb) to do something really well or to show that you are very good at something. When someone shines in a talent or skill, they stand out and impress others.
Пример
She really shines in her dance performances; everyone loves to watch her.
Пример
He didn't shine in the math competition because he struggled with the problems.
Пример
What do you think makes someone shine in a sports event?
Контекст: «light»
(noun) the bright light that comes from something. It's the glow or brightness we see, like from the sun or a star.
Пример
The shine of the stars lit up the night sky.
Пример
There was no shine in the room until they turned on the lights.
Пример
Can you see the shine on the water when the sun is out?
